Flintshire Ambulance 8 minute Response Times Hit New Low – 347 life threatening calls miss target time.

Latest Ambulance service performance figures for December show Flintshire missing the 8 minute target response time for life threatening calls in December.
These figures represent the worst performance for the Ambulance service in Flintshire since the 8 minute target time data was reclassified in 2011
December saw just 48% of Ambulances arrive on the scene of what are classed ‘category A’ incidents, those deemed to be life threatening, 365 out of the 633 category A calls received an emergency response within the 8 minutes of the 65% target time set by NHS Wales, an decrease on November figures by 9.2% and 4.7% worse than December 2012.
Neighbouring Wrexham 72% and Conwy 71.8% and Denbighshire 66.7% were the top performers in Wales for December 2013.
